What is Infundibulicybe geotropa or Platera

The Platera has a curious shape between a plate and a funnel with the edges rolled down that makes it very characteristic and striking. It belongs to the Tricholomataceae family and measures 5 to 15 centimeters, although it is not unusual to find larger specimens. Its color between white and creamy is also another note that allows us to identify it with the naked eye.

Characteristics of the Platera

Infundibulicybe geotropa or Platera

Among the latests Moravia's compositions characteristics of the Platera There is the one we have already mentioned: the shape of its saucer hat that becomes funnel-shaped with some edge rolled downwards that curls as it matures, creamy in color and a large size that can exceed 15 centimeters. 

The peduncle of the fungus is also robust, very fibrous and cylindrical in shape. 

You will know that the mushroom is ready to harvest because it will have a darker tone and the edges will be more wavy downwards. This color characteristic tells us that it is at its exact point of maturity. 

What are the forests where Infundibulicybe geotropa mushrooms grow?

El Infundibulicybe geotropa It is easy to develop and that is why it is a very popular and abundant species in practically any terrain, from mixed forests to deciduous forests and also in those forested areas in which there are conifers. 

It does not matter whether it is flat or mountainous terrain, if the soil is rich in organic matter, the fungus can grow without problems. 

You will not have any difficulties finding it if you travel around the world, because you can see it in Spain, the USA, France, the United Kingdom, Japan, Canada, South Korea and other countries, no matter which continent you are on, because in both areas of Asia, as well as Europe and North America, are filled with Plateras forests.

What Infundibulicybe geotropa needs to develop

Infundibulicybe geotropa or Platera

What this mushroom specimen needs is humidity, like any other mushroom, and heat. It is important that the soil is well drained, yes. And although it is more common to find it in autumn, if the weather favors, you can also collect it in spring and summer.

Main uses of Infundibulicybe geotropa

They say that the smell of this mushroom is reminiscent of the smell of almonds. And, its flavor is not much different from that of others. edible mushrooms, slightly sweet. The only thing is that it is a fibrous mushroom and you should not consume it when it is overripe because its flavor may not be as pleasant and, furthermore, it will have become hard. 

You can eat it sautéed or cooked with other vegetables or with a sauce to accompany dishes, scrambled eggs, etc. However, take care when you try it for the first time, not to abuse it, because there are people for whom Platera is indigestible. 

With the dried and crushed mushroom you can obtain a tasty condiment to season other dishes. 

It should also be noted that Infundibulicybe geotropa contains clitocybin, which is an antibiotic. Its action can be seen in the grass around the mushroom, which appears as if it were burned, darkened. Precisely because it contains this substance, it is advisable not to abuse its consumption either, because in high doses it could be toxic.
